In-Text These brats are so ugly, that when they are brought forth, we are loath to own them, but lay them at others doores. Eve chargeth her sin upon the Serpent, the Serpent beguiled mee, Adam upon Eve, nay in plain termes upon God, The woman which thou gavest me.
